XML :: Tiepyx.

XML :: Tiepyx ist ein Perl-Modul, um XML-Daten in PYX-Format über gebundenes FileHandle zu lesen oder zu schreiben
Jetzt downloaden

XML :: Tiepyx. Ranking & Zusammenfassung

Anzeige

  • Rating:
  • Lizenz:
  • Perl Artistic License
  • Preis:
  • FREE
  • Name des Herausgebers:
  • Eric Bohlman
  • Website des Verlags:
  • http://search.cpan.org/~ebohlman/XML-Records-0.12/Records.pm

XML :: Tiepyx. Stichworte


XML :: Tiepyx. Beschreibung

XML :: Tiepyx ist ein Perl-Modul, um XML-Daten in PYX-Format über gebundenes FileHandle zu lesen oder zu schreiben XML :: tiepyx ist ein Perl-Modul, um XML-Daten in PYX-Format über verbundene fileHandleSynopsis zu lesen oder zu schreiben, verwenden Sie XML :: TiepyX; Tie * XML, 'XML :: Tiepyx', 'file.xml' Öffnen in, 'file.xml' oder sterben Sie $!; Krawatte * XML, 'XML :: Tiepyx', * in, kondensieren => 0; mein $ text = ' Text '; Krawatte * XML, 'XML :: Tiepyx', $ Text, Namespaces => 1; Krawatte * XML, 'XML :: Tiepyx', * stdout; drucken XML "(Startn", "- Hallo, World! N", ") Startn"; XML :: Tiepyx Hier können Sie ein gebundenes FileHandle verwenden, um von einer XML-Datei oder einer Zeichenfolge zu lesen oder zu schreiben. Pyx ist eine linieorientierte, analysierte Darstellung von XML, die von Sean McGrath (http://www.pyxie.org) entwickelt wurde. Jede Zeile entspricht einem "Ereignis" in der XML, wobei das erste Zeichen die Art des Ereignisses angibt: (der Anfang eines Elements; Der Rest der Linie ist das Attribut des Namens.Aan; Der Rest der Zeile ist der Name des Attributs , ein Raum und sein Wert.) Das Ende eines Elements; Der Rest der Linie ist der Name-wörtliche Text (Zeichen). Der Rest der Linie ist der Text.?E Eine Verarbeitungsanweisung. Der Rest der Linie ist das Ziel des Befehls, ein Leerzeichen, ein Leerzeichen und der Anweisungswert.Newlines in Attributwerten, Text und Verarbeitungsanweisungswerten werden als die wörtliche Sequenz 'n' dargestellt (das heißt, ein Backslash, gefolgt von einem 'N' ). Standardmäßig werden aufeinanderfolgende Zeichenläufe beim Lesen immer in ein einziges Textveranstaltung gesammelt, aber dieses Verhalten kann deaktiviert werden. Kommentare sind * nicht * über pyx.just verfügbar, da SAX eine API ist, die für "Push" -Mode-XML-Analyse geeignet ist. Programmfluss des Codes und nicht durch ein paar staatliche Variablen. Dieses Modul verwendet inkrementelle Analyse, um zu vermeiden, dass die Notwendigkeit einer großen Anzahl von Ereignissen aufpuffert wird. Dieses Modul implementiert eine (inoffizielle) Erweiterung des PYX-Formats, um die Namespace-Verarbeitung zu ermöglichen. Wenn Namespaces aktiviert sind, wird ein Element- oder Attributname von seinem Namespace-URI vorangestellt (* nicht * ein beliebiges Präfix von Namespace, das in dem Dokument verwendet wird) in geschweiften Klammern eingeschlossen ist. Ein Name ohne Namespace wird mit {} vorangestellt. Zum Zeitpunkt implementiert dieses Modul NAMESPACE-Verarbeitung im Ausgabemodus nicht; Versuchen Sie, "(',") "oder" A "-Linien zu schreiben, die einen Namensspace-URI in gelockten Zahnspangen enthalten, führt lediglich dazu, dass er unerwünschte Elemente oder Attributnamen generiert. Anforderungen: · Perl.


XML :: Tiepyx. Zugehörige Software

XML2Swing.

XML2Swing ist eine Java-Bibliothek, die XML-Dateien liest und eine Swing-Benutzeroberfläche erstellt, um die XML-Daten anzuzeigen und zu bearbeiten. ...

182

Herunterladen